The Maldives has long been touted as a couple's paradise and a premier honeymoon destination. But beyond the romantic holidays and overwater villas, it has also emerged as one of the most rewarding under-the-radar solo travel destinations. With its picture-perfect beaches, wellness retreats, and off-the-beaten-track exploration, the Maldives offers the perfect mix of seclusion, adventure, and contemplation. Here are seven reasons why it is a great solo vacation.

Room for Relaxation and Self-Reflection

For the solo traveller, the Maldives presents the unique possibility of genuinely unplugging from daily pressures. Soft white sands, turquoise oceans, and warm breezes naturally provide an ambience for contemplation. Whether writing in your journal oceanside, meditating during sunrise, or taking a leisurely, quiet walk along the beach, the islands allow room to unwind. Unlike crowded cities, the silence here feels like a gift, making it easier to focus on yourself and your personal goals. Your little island paradise couldn't be further away from the stresses of daily life, both atmospherically and physically. 

Wellness Retreats Designed for You

The Maldives is home to a growing number of wellness resorts and spas that cater specifically to individuals looking for rejuvenation. Many properties offer yoga sessions, holistic healing programmes, and spa treatments that can be customised for solo guests. From detox therapies to guided meditation, these retreats compel travellers to look within. Solo travellers can enjoy the freedom of designing their experience without compromise, indulging in restorative treatments that promote physical and mental well-being. It's the ultimate self-care getaway, paired with gorgeous views and 5-star service.

Luxury Villa Stays

One of the greatest advantages of solo travel in the Maldives is accommodation in villas designed with privacy in mind. The beachfront and overwater bungalows offer such solo travellers solitude without isolation. Some luxury villas in Maldives offer private pools, direct ocean access, and personalised butler service, so even a solo traveller can experience top-level pampering. Staying in such villas offers unbroken relaxation—reading a book by the infinity pool or enjoying a meal on your private deck beneath the starry night sky.

Safe and Welcoming Environment

Safety is a top priority for solo travellers, and the Maldives provides just that. Crime is minimal on resort islands, and the local culture of hospitality means that solo travellers are made to feel at ease and part of things. The service personnel are observant but not obtrusive, constantly ensuring that guests are contented. Opportunities for Social Interaction

Alone does not have to mean lonely. The Maldives offers a number of opportunities to interact with other guests. Most resorts organise group excursions, sunset cruises, or group dinners that allow individuals to interact with others in a relaxed setting. Whether it is mingling with fellow snorkelers, chatting with a yoga group, or learning in a cooking class together, solo guests can choose to bask in company when desired and solitude when wanted. This reduces solo travel from being daunting to more rewarding.

A Journey of Self-Discovery

Deep down, travelling alone in the Maldives is not so much about going to destinations—it's a journey inward. The very natural beauty and the relaxed tempo of island life offer the room to reflect, reboot, and rekindle passions. For many, it turns into a self-care ritual, a chance to step away from routines and regenerate. Whether it's through artistic activities, personal development seminars, or merely travelling on one's own, the Maldives allows solo travellers to concentrate solely on themselves.
